I understand that it is possible to provide the following elements to a
CD with CD-Text: Disc Name/Artist & Song Name/Artist. Is it possible to
incorporate additional Cd-Text elsewhere - for example at index points?

Found in the documentation for CDRDAO:
"A CD-TEXT block may be placed in the global section to define data valid
for the whole CD and in each track specification".
It also lists each field that may be included in a block.
